check --as-cran un pacchetto R fallisce a causa di 'esempio' nella documentazione .Rd


2

Ho un problema mentre controllo il mio pacchetto sorgente R. Nel mio file di documentazione (* .Rd) c'è una sezione di esempio, purché questa sezione sia vuota, il mio controllo passa, ma quando non è vuoto non riesce a prescindere da quello che scrivo. Anche un commento o la macro \ dontrun {. ..} in questo esempio si verifica un errore. Qualcuno sa come risolvere questo problema?

Ecco un'istantanea del messaggio:

* checking data for ASCII and uncompressed saves ... OK
* checking examples ... ERROR
Running examples in ‘rActus-Ex.R’ failed
The error most likely occurred in:

> base::assign(".ptime", proc.time(), pos = "CheckExEnv")
> ### Name: riskfactors
> ### Title: Create a new riskfactor object
> ### Aliases: RiskFactors.rActus YieldCurve.rActus YieldCurve
> ###   StockIndex.rActus StockIndex
> ### Keywords: datasets
> 
> ### ** Examples
> 
> # test
> 
> 
> 
> base::assign(".dptime", (proc.time() - get(".ptime", pos = "CheckExEnv")), pos = "CheckExEnv")
Warning in getRiskFactor(code = code, envir = object) :
  risk factor not found, instead looking for default one
Error in proc.time() - get(".ptime", pos = "CheckExEnv") : 
  non-numeric argument to binary operator
Calls: <Anonymous>
Execution halted

Grazie in anticipo.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.